开篇注:从事务性账本到实时编排,TPWallet 将泰达币在多链生态中转化为可控、可审计的支付能力。本手册以工程视角说明多链资产交易、数据报告、支付服务、评估与实时传输的实现要点。
1. 架构概览:核心由链适配层(bridge/adaptor)、交易引擎、路由器、事件总线与报表模块组成。链适配层负责签名和广播;交易引擎处理交易构造、费用估算与替代路径;事件总线基于消息中间件(Kafka/Redis Stream)实现链上事件与系统内态的双向同步。

2. 多链资产交易流程(详细步骤):
1) 资产识别:接收用户输入(链、地址、USDT合约),校验代币标识与小数位。
2) 路由选择:交易引擎基于链上流动性、手续费与延迟,计算最优跨链路径(直跨、熔断或中继)。

3) 交易构造:按路径生成签名交易或跨链消息包,预估Gas并在必要时分拆UTXO/代币批次。
4) 广播与监控:通过链适配器提交,事件总线接收tx hash并触发确认跟踪及回滚策略。
5) 清算与记账:完成跨链最终性后,内部账本写入多维记录(来源链、目标链、时间戳、手续费、兑换率)。
4. 多链评估与实时资产查看:评估引擎结合链上历史、流动性深度、桥接对手方信誉,给出动态信用分。实时资产查看通过light-indexer与WebSocket推送,用户界面显示逐笔确认、换算法币估值与链上弹性风险提示。
5. 数据报告:报表模块定期生成合规报表、交易审计与税务导出,支持CSV/JSON和可签名快照。所有报文均带时间戳与Merkle证明以便追溯。
结尾语:当多链成为常态,TPWallet 的任务不是遮蔽复杂性,而是把复杂性转为工程化的可控流程——为USDT的跨链流转提供可观测、可测量、可治理的底座。